About this trial
Researchers are looking for new ways to treat people with relapsed or refractory B-cell acute lymphoblastic leukemia (R/R B-ALL) that is CD19 positive using a medicine called MK-1045. MK-1045 is an immunotherapy, which is a treatment that helps the immune system fight cancer. This trial will compare MK-1045 to a standard immunotherapy called blinatumomab. The goals of this trial are to learn if more people who receive MK-1045 have no cancer cells in their bone marrow compared to people who receive blinatumomab and if people who receive MK-1045 live longer compared to people who receive blinatumomab.
Eligibility criteria
This trial does not accept healthy volunteersQualifiers
Has a confirmed diagnosis of relapsed/refractory (R/R) B-precursor acute lymphoblastic leukemia (ALL) with 5% or more lymphoblasts in the bone marrow
Has CD19+ disease, confirmed by local flow cytometry and/or immunohistochemistry testing at the time of enrollment
Has Philadelphia-negative disease, confirmed by testing, at the time of enrollment
Participants who have AEs due to previous anticancer therapies must have recovered to Grade ≤1 or baseline
Disqualifiers
Has Burkitt's leukemia
History or presence of clinically relevant central nervous system (CNS) diseases such as epilepsy, hemorrhagic/ischemic stroke, severe brain injuries, dementia, Parkinson's disease, cerebellar disease, organic brain syndrome, and psychosis
Has active acute graft versus host disease (GvHD) or chronic GvHD. NOTE: Participants who have received CNI for GvHD within 4 weeks before the first dose of study intervention are also excluded
History of serious cardiovascular and cerebrovascular diseases.

Trial outcomes
Primary outcomes
Percentage of Participants with Complete Remission (CR) in Study Part 1 and Part 2
CR is defined as: * No circulating lymphoblasts * Extramedullary disease negative * Trilineage hematopoiesis (TLH) and \<5% leukemic blasts * Absolute neutrophil count (ANC) ≥1000/μL * Platelets ≥100,000/μL * No platelet transfusions in the last 7 days * No administration of short-acting granulocyte colony-stimulating factor (G-CSF) and long-acting G-CSF in the last 3 and 14 days, respectively
Percentage of Participants Who Experience an Adverse Event (AE) in Study Part 1
An AE is any untoward medical occurrence in a clinical study participant, temporally associated with the use of study intervention, whether or not considered related to the study intervention. The percentage of participants with at least 1 AE will be presented.
Percentage of Participants Who Discontinue Study Intervention Due to an AE in Study Part 1
An AE is any untoward medical occurrence in a clinical study participant, temporally associated with the use of study intervention, whether or not considered related to the study intervention. The percentage of participants who discontinue study intervention due to an AE will be presented.
Overall Survival (OS) in Study Part 2
OS is the time from randomization to death due to any cause.
Secondary outcomes
Overall survival (OS) in Study Part 1
OS is the time from randomization to death due to any cause.
Percentage of Participants that achieve Minimal Residual Disease (MRD) in Study Part 1 and Part 2
MRD is defined as no detectable leukemia cells below a threshold of at least 10\^-4.
Percentage of Participants that achieve CR/CR with partial hematologic recovery (CRh)/CR with incomplete count recovery (CRi) in Study Part 1 and Part 2
For participants who demonstrate CR or CRh or CRi, duration of remission is defined as the time from the first documented evidence of CR or CRh or CRi (whichever is earlier) until disease progression, relapse, or death due to any cause, whichever occurs first. CR is defined as: * No circulating lymphoblasts * Extramedullary disease negative * Trilineage hematopoiesis (TLH) and \<5% leukemic blasts * Absolute neutrophil count (ANC) ≥1000/μL * Platelets ≥100,000/μL * No platelet transfusions in the last 7 days * No administration of short-acting granulocyte colony-stimulating factor (G-CSF) and long-acting G-CSF in the last 3 and 14 days, respectively CRh is the same as CR but with less stringent requirements for platelet count (≥50,000/μL) and ANC (≥500/μL). CRi is the same as CR but without recovery of platelet count or without recovery of ANC (platelets \<100,000/μL and ANC ≥1000/μL or platelets ≥100,000/μL and ANC \<1000/μL.
